AYMÉ (Marcel). *Parisian Novels*, followed by *Uranus*.
Paris, Gallimard, 1959.
Large 8vo, decorative publisher’s binding in polychrome ivory skivertex, with matching slipcase.
An illustrated edition featuring thirty-two original watercolors by Gen Paul, Vivancos, B. Kelly, Demonchy, J.-D. Mallclès, Perraudin, and Déchelette, bringing together several of Marcel Aymé’s most iconic works. The volume notably includes *Le Passe-Muraille*, *La Rue sans nom*, *Le Vin de Paris*, and *Uranus*, a major novel from the immediate postwar period whose social acuity and satirical verve remain among the most remarkable in 20th-century French literature.
This elegant collector’s edition features a spectacular publisher’s binding with stylized polychrome floral designs covering the covers and spine, complete with its original slipcase. The set is a characteristic example of the N.R.F.’s luxury publications from the late 1950s.
A very fine copy, well-preserved, in its original presentation.
